http://www.shoedoctorshop.co.uk/Polishes%2Band%2BCreams/0_CAAA004.htm Web17 Oct 2024 · Dip a cotton swab in isopropyl alcohol (rubbing alcohol) and, working from the outside edge toward the center to prevent the ink from spreading, rub the cotton swab on the stain. As the ink is transferred, move to a clean swab. Work slowly until all of the ink is gone. The leather may look dull after treatment, so you can use a leather ... Kiwi Parade Gloss Black Shoe Polish Kiwi Parade Gloss Black 50ml Tin Web22 Jan 2024 · Steps on polishing and removing scuff marks from Dr. Martens. The easiest and probably the most common way to remove abrasive scuff marks from your Doc Martens is by polishing your shoes. For this method, you’ll only need a shoe brush, some pieces of cloth, water, and shoe polish. Step 1. Clean the surface of your boots
